This note concentrates on the design of algorithms and the rigorous analysis of their efficiency. I just got a vcube 7 for christmas, been an avid 2x2x2, 3x3x3 and 4x4x4 player and i wanted to try my hand at the 7x7x7. Solve 1 of 3 unsolved working edges move 1 solve 1 of 3 unsolved working edges move 2 solve the last two working edges move 1. How to solve a 4x4x4, 5x5x5 rubiks cube, or higher here are some basic principles. How to solve a 5x5x5 rubiks cube with pictures wikihow.
The last 2 edges l2e can be solved with the algorithms below. Rubiks cube solving this page explains how to solve a 7x7x7 cube. There are a bunch of new printable rubiks cube guides and quite a few updates to my old ones. Luckily, they are easier to solve than the parity problems of the even cubes. Algorithms are mathematical objects in contrast to the must more concrete notion of a computer program implemented in some programming language and executing on some machine. In order for you to be able to finish the cube, you will need to be able to solve a 3x3 cube, but being able to solve a 4x4 cube would also enhance your abili. This document is the draft of a book to be published by prentice hall and may not be duplicated without the express written consent.
Next is the alg needed to pair up the final 2 groups of outside edges with their inner edge groups. Algorithm presentation format these l2c algorithms are for 2x3 block of center pieces is solved on the front suggested algorithm here solved rw u rw u rw u2 rw rw u rw u rw u2 rw rw u m u rw u m. Fundamentals of data structure, simple data structures, ideas for algorithm design, the table data type, free storage management, sorting, storage on external media, variants on the set data type, pseudorandom numbers, data compression, algorithms on graphs, algorithms on strings and geometric algorithms. The yacas book of algorithms by the yacas team 1 yacas version.
Free computer algorithm books download ebooks online. Facebook flipping algorithm r u r f r f r the music at the end of the video is written and. A practical introduction to data structures and algorithm. The algorithm for state 2 is almost the same as the one for state 1, except for the second turn and second. The algorithms in this module are used for solving last 2 edges l2e cases on the 4x4 cube. I got a 5x5 cube recently, and learned how to do it by only learning a few algorithms. Find any unmatched inner edge piece and put it at the u r b3 location, without disturbing the other two pieces. These 7x7 vcubes are difficult to solve, but like most puzzles, become easier to handle with practice. The broad perspective taken makes it an appropriate introduction to the field.
These techniques are presented within the context of the following principles. These directions are a graphical version of those given by jacob davenport. The six sides of the cube are coloured, so every corner piece shows three colours, every edge piece shows 2 colours, and every face centre only. These instructions can be used to solve a 5x5x5 cube, also known as the professor cube due to its difficulty. Notice that these first two algs are basically the same, just different setup moves the third algs is for when you get a case where the last groups two outside wings need to. As such, we can reason about the properties of algorithms mathematically. Since on larger than 3x3x3 cubes, there is a parity problem, solving those cubes in an efficient manner requires to do it in a different order than what is usually done for the 3x3x3. You can solve opposite centers, but its not recommended as its difficult to see both layers youre. This should give you one paritied edge and the other edges solved. Like a rubiks cube each slice can rotate, which rearranges the small cubes on the surface of the puzzle.
Youll potentially encounter parity problems youll have to fix. Cmsc 451 design and analysis of computer algorithms. Other such puzzles have since been introduced by a number of chinese companies, some of which have mechanisms which improve on the original. We are now going to have a look at the fridrich method. Repeat ad until all inner edges are matched up with the middle edges. If there is no other unmatched inner edge, then do u2 r3 u2 r3 u2 r3 u2 r3 u2 r3 to make some new unmatched inner edge pairs and try again.
I use the parity algorithm but only moving the slices that are flipped. A practical introduction to data structures and algorithm analysis third edition java. This puzzle is a cube which is built from smaller cubes, 7 to an edge, i. The parts of graphsearch marked in bold italic are the additions needed to handle repeated states. After some experience teaching minicourses in the area in the mid1990s, we sat down and wrote out an outline of the book. If youre having a hard time getting started with the puzzle beast, specifically the 5x5 center, then this video tutorial should help you out. Hold it so that the two unsolved edges are at uf and ub. Algorithms for the last 2 edges of big cubes advanced youtube.
Each center is alone, each edge is paired with 1 other edge, and each corner is paired with 2 other corners. We have used sections of the book for advanced undergraduate lectures on. If anything is unclear, just ask and i can clarify it. With 6 sides this makes for 150 centers, 120 edges, and 24 corners, for a grand total of 294 faces. Early on, many other cube companies produced puzzles very similar, but these were considered knockoffs due to using the same basic mechanism. This book is designed to be a textbook for graduatelevel courses in approximation algorithms.
There are 4 possible states for permuting the edges. This book is about algorithms and complexity, and so it is about methods for solving problems on computers and the costs usually the running time of using those methods. Each data structure and each algorithm has costs and bene. The first brand of this puzzle was the vcube 7, which was patented by its inventor, panagiotis verdes. Designate a color to be top, and always make sure that is top because you will be storing solved edges on the top and the bottom, these algorithms wont mess up the solved edges that are on the top and the bottom. Bernard helmstetter created a table for all last layer cases. Sorry for the wait, put up what could, and will be updating it over the summer and correcting it where i see mistakes.
How to solve the center of the vcube 7 puzzle wonderhowto. Some problems take a very longtime, others can be done quickly. The vcube 7 is the grandaddy of all rubiks cube style puzzles, and its on of the hardest puzzles to solve, with its 7x7 sides. A good systematic approach to the last two centers is to create a 2x3 block on one of the centers, then finish off the last 1x3 block the first 18 cases below will cover this. For an advanced method for the rest of the edges, check out robs tutorial. This is a case you more than likely already know but i felt it only made sense to include it anyways. This is the fastest and the easiest rubiks cube solving method. Then one of us dpw, who was at the time an ibm research.
How to solve the last two centers on the vcube 7 puzzle. This tutorial video will show you how to solve the last two centers on the vcube 7, the rubiks cube style puzzle. This book describes many techniques for representing data. Before there were computers, there were algorithms. It presents many algorithms and covers them in considerable. When i solve the 5x5 i get particularly stuck on the last two edges and same with the 7x7. All algorithms you need to orient and permute the edges of the final layer in one algorithm. Learn to solve the last two remaining edges in 6x6 rubiks cube. The 7x7x7 cube normally referred to as the 7x7x7 or 7x7 is a twistable puzzle in the shape of a cube that is cut six times along each of three axes. The textbook algorithms, 4th edition by robert sedgewick and kevin wayne surveys the most important algorithms and data structures in use today. These are all of the cases solving the last two edges of a 5x5x5 using a reduction method. Although seems to be much more difficult than the famous 3x3, solving the 4x4 rubiks revenge is very similar to it and requires only few more algorithms to learn. Eventually i get harvested parity of last two edges, for using known simple formula. I highly recommend learning them because not only can they be used on 5x5 they can be used on bigger cubes and cuboids making them very useful to learn.
Each side is made up of 25 centers, 20 edges, and 4 corners. I do not recommend memorizing any algorithms for this, but rather develop a good visual. References to algorithms to solve the main cubes in our collection. This book provides a comprehensive introduction to the modern study of computer algorithms. Try the way to solve a 5x5x5 ive never done a 7x7x7 but, hold it so that the 2 flipped edge pieces are on the right hand side facing you. The 98piece, 5x5x5 rubiks cube also known as the professors cube is a great challenge if youve already solved the regular 3x3x3 cube or the 4x4x4 puzzle. There is no one algorithm that you can use because you should be able to replace a set of paired edges with another pair from almost any other position, but this will give you the basic idea. This book is a concise introduction to this basic toolbox intended for students and professionals familiar with programming and basic mathematical language. Algorithms, 4th edition by robert sedgewick and kevin wayne. This is how to pair the edges of a 4x4x4 two at a time. How to solve a 4x4 rubiks cube introduction the 4x4x4 cube is the next puzzle in the rubiks cube series, known as the rubiks revenge. Every cube of higher order than 3x3x3 involves reducing the cube to a 3x3x3 cube, and then solving for that. The six sides of the cube are coloured, so every corner piece shows three colours, every edge piece shows 2 colours, and every face centre only one.
841 828 1436 708 722 482 814 855 543 800 563 165 503 903 46 406 69 395 1415 1076 611 198 1055 699 886 769 1466 408 187 332 1383 356 1309 208 7 510 543 148 1374 670 458 256 1137 764